Реклама на этом месте
Форум 1С
Форум 1С
Программистам. Бухгалтерам. Администраторам. Пользователям
Задай вопрос - получи решение проблемы. Без троллинга и флуда.
19 Янв 2018, 08:09
МультиВход
Добро пожаловать, Гость. Пожалуйста, войдите или зарегистрируйтесь.
Не получили письмо с кодом активации?
 
collapse

Автор Тема: Отбор по подразделениям  (Прочитано 2431 раз)

0 Пользователей и 1 Гость просматривают эту тему.

Оффлайн макс

  • ****
  • Сообщений: 305
  • РЕПУТАЦИЯ: 10
  • КПД: 3%
  • Регистрация: 2010-06-15
  • Сайт: 
ТекстЗапроса =
   "ВЫБРАТЬ
   |   ФизическиеЛица.Ссылка,
   |   ФизическиеЛица.Пол,
   |   ФизическиеЛица.ДатаРождения,
   |   СУММА(СтраховыеВзносыСведенияОДоходах.Результат) КАК Начислено,
   |   СтраховыеВзносыИсчисленные.ФСС КАК ФСС,
   |   СтраховыеВзносыИсчисленные.ФФОМС КАК ФФОМС,
   |   СтраховыеВзносыИсчисленные.ТФОМС КАК ТФОМС,
   |   СтраховыеВзносыИсчисленные.ПФРСтраховая КАК ПФРСтраховая,
   |   СтраховыеВзносыИсчисленные.ПФРНакопительная КАК ПФРНакопительная,
   |   Облагаемая.Результат КАК Облагаемая
   |ИЗ
   |   (ВЫБРАТЬ
   |      ФизическиеЛица.Ссылка КАК Ссылка,
   |      ФизическиеЛица.Пол КАК Пол,
   |      ФизическиеЛица.ДатаРождения КАК ДатаРождения
   |   ИЗ
   |      Справочник.ФизическиеЛица КАК ФизическиеЛица
   |   ГДЕ
   |      ФизическиеЛица.ЭтоГруппа = ЛОЖЬ) КАК ФизическиеЛица
   |      ВНУТРЕННЕЕ СОЕДИНЕНИЕ РегистрНакопления.СтраховыеВзносыСведенияОДоходах КАК СтраховыеВзносыСведенияОДоходах
   |      ПО ФизическиеЛица.Ссылка = СтраховыеВзносыСведенияОДоходах.ФизЛицо
   |      ВНУТРЕННЕЕ СОЕДИНЕНИЕ (ВЫБРАТЬ
   |         СтраховыеВзносыСведенияОДоходах.ФизЛицо КАК Физлицо,
   |         СУММА(СтраховыеВзносыСведенияОДоходах.Результат) КАК Результат
   |      ИЗ
   |         РегистрНакопления.СтраховыеВзносыСведенияОДоходах КАК СтраховыеВзносыСведенияОДоходах
   |      ГДЕ
   |         СтраховыеВзносыСведенияОДоходах.Организация = &Организация
   |         И СтраховыеВзносыСведенияОДоходах.Период МЕЖДУ &ДатаНач И &ДатаКон
   |          И СтраховыеВзносыСведенияОДоходах.ВидРасчета.КодДоходаСтраховыеВзносы В (&КодДохода)
   |           И СтраховыеВзносыСведенияОДоходах.ВидРасчета.КодДоходаЕСН В (&КодДоходаЕСН)
   |           
   |       СГРУППИРОВАТЬ ПО
   |         СтраховыеВзносыСведенияОДоходах.ФизЛицо) КАК Облагаемая
   |      ПО ФизическиеЛица.Ссылка = Облагаемая.Физлицо
   |      ВНУТРЕННЕЕ СОЕДИНЕНИЕ (ВЫБРАТЬ
   |         СтраховыеВзносыИсчисленные.ФизЛицо КАК ФизЛицо,
   |         СУММА(СтраховыеВзносыИсчисленные.ФСС) КАК ФСС,
   |         СУММА(СтраховыеВзносыИсчисленные.ФФОМС) КАК ФФОМС,
   |         СУММА(СтраховыеВзносыИсчисленные.ТФОМС) КАК ТФОМС,
   |         СУММА(СтраховыеВзносыИсчисленные.ПФРСтраховая) КАК ПФРСтраховая,
   |         СУММА(СтраховыеВзносыИсчисленные.ПФРНакопительная) КАК ПФРНакопительная
   |      ИЗ
   |         РегистрНакопления.СтраховыеВзносыИсчисленные КАК СтраховыеВзносыИсчисленные
   |      ГДЕ
   |         СтраховыеВзносыИсчисленные.Активность = ИСТИНА
   |         И СтраховыеВзносыИсчисленные.Период МЕЖДУ &ДатаНач И &ДатаКон
   |         И СтраховыеВзносыИсчисленные.Организация = &Организация
   |         
   |      СГРУППИРОВАТЬ ПО
   |         СтраховыеВзносыИсчисленные.ФизЛицо) КАК СтраховыеВзносыИсчисленные
   |      ПО ФизическиеЛица.Ссылка = СтраховыеВзносыИсчисленные.ФизЛицо
   |ГДЕ
   |   СтраховыеВзносыСведенияОДоходах.Организация = &Организация
   |   И СтраховыеВзносыСведенияОДоходах.Период МЕЖДУ &ДатаНач И &ДатаКон
   |   
   |   И Облагаемая.Результат > 0";
Если ТипОтчета = 2 Тогда
      ТекстЗапроса = ТекстЗапроса + "
   |   И ФизическиеЛица.ДатаРождения < &ГодРождения";
КонецЕсли;
Если  ТипОтчета = 3 Тогда
      ТекстЗапроса = ТекстЗапроса + "
   |   И ФизическиеЛица.ДатаРождения > &ГодРождения";
КонецЕсли;
ТекстЗапроса = ТекстЗапроса + "
   |
   |СГРУППИРОВАТЬ ПО
   |   ФизическиеЛица.Пол,
   |   ФизическиеЛица.ДатаРождения,
   |   ФизическиеЛица.Ссылка,
   |   СтраховыеВзносыИсчисленные.ФСС,
   |   СтраховыеВзносыИсчисленные.ФФОМС,
   |   СтраховыеВзносыИсчисленные.ТФОМС,
   |   СтраховыеВзносыИсчисленные.ПФРСтраховая,
   |   СтраховыеВзносыИсчисленные.ПФРНакопительная,
   |   Облагаемая.Результат
   |
   |УПОРЯДОЧИТЬ ПО
   |   ФизическиеЛица.Ссылка.Наименование
   |ИТОГИ
   |   СУММА(Начислено),
   |   СУММА(ФСС),
   |   СУММА(ФФОМС),
   |   СУММА(ТФОМС),
   |   СУММА(ПФРСтраховая),
   |   СУММА(ПФРНакопительная),
   |   СУММА(Облагаемая)
   |ПО
   |   ОБЩИЕ";
   //,
   
               ;//,
   //,
   //|   Ссылка";
   Запрос.Текст = ТекстЗапроса;
   

   Запрос.УстановитьПараметр("ГодРождения", Дата("19670101"));
   Запрос.УстановитьПараметр("ДатаНач",ДатаНач);
   Запрос.УстановитьПараметр("ДатаКон",ДатаКон);
   Запрос.УстановитьПараметр("Организация",Организация);
   Запрос.УстановитьПараметр("КодДохода", КодДохода);
   Запрос.УстановитьПараметр("КодДоходаЕСН", КодДоходаЕСН);
   Запрос.УстановитьПараметр("ПолМужской", Перечисления.ПолФизическихЛиц.Мужской);


Оффлайн макс

  • ****
  • Сообщений: 305
  • РЕПУТАЦИЯ: 10
  • КПД: 3%
  • Регистрация: 2010-06-15
  • Сайт: 
есть в отчете Переключатели 3 штуки, их значения помещаются в реквизит ТипОтчета(тип число), 1 переключать = 1, 2п = 2, 3п = 3,  тоесть мне надо элемент в форму(наверное лучше полеввода), подразделениеОрганизаций, и отобрать данные людей по подразделениям, вот думаю, не нашел никаких связей с подразделениями в запросе, подскажите что делать? 

Оффлайн макс

  • ****
  • Сообщений: 305
  • РЕПУТАЦИЯ: 10
  • КПД: 3%
  • Регистрация: 2010-06-15
  • Сайт: 
как бы это будет вместо 4 переключателя


Теги:
 

Программный отбор в "Документы"

Автор SeolkinРаздел Конфигурирование, программирование в "1С - Предприятие 8"

Ответов: 3
Просмотров: 4317
Последний ответ 06 Окт 2012, 18:08
от Seolkin
Отбор при "быстром выборе"

Автор Gregory78Раздел Конфигурирование, программирование в "1С - Предприятие 8"

Ответов: 2
Просмотров: 3207
Последний ответ 15 Фев 2015, 12:13
от Gregory78
Дин.список отбор данных - не работает код при тех же данных

Автор Аля ТинаРаздел Конфигурирование, программирование в "1С - Предприятие 8"

Ответов: 3
Просмотров: 187
Последний ответ 15 Дек 2017, 14:36
от alex0402
Отбор по номенклатуре в отчете "ВЕдомость выдачи мц"

Автор notaSSРаздел Конфигурирование, программирование в "1С - Предприятие 8"

Ответов: 6
Просмотров: 2449
Последний ответ 08 Авг 2015, 15:40
от ppkmlite
Отбор по дате проведения документа в обработке "Универсальные подбор и обработка объектов"

Автор rooflessРаздел Конфигурирование, программирование в "1С - Предприятие 8"

Ответов: 0
Просмотров: 2644
Последний ответ 25 Июн 2014, 15:30
от roofless

* Живое общение

Не устроил ответ?

Зарегистрируйся и задай свой вопрос. Живое общение приносит результат намного быстрее.


Зарегистрироваться

* Реклама

* Поиск

* Последние задачи на разработку (фриланс)

* Реклама

* Последние вакансии

* Топ 10 авторов за месяц

Геннадий ОбьГЭС Геннадий ОбьГЭС
98 Сообщений
AIFrame
77 Сообщений
alex0402
32 Сообщений
kiksi
24 Сообщений
pavl_vs
23 Сообщений
andron81_81
18 Сообщений
alexandr_ll
17 Сообщений
Norfolk
15 Сообщений
MuI_I_Ika MuI_I_Ika
13 Сообщений
LexaK
12 Сообщений

* Кто онлайн

  • Точка Гостей: 460
  • Точка Скрытых: 0
  • Точка Пользователей: 5
  • Точка Сейчас на форуме:

* Облако тэгов

* Форум 1С с мобильного

* Инструменты

* Дополнительно

Поиск

 
SimplePortal 2.3.5 © 2008-2012, SimplePortal